Abstract

The article analyzes of evaluation criteria for the construction variants of the Building Information Model (BIM). The article analyzes the evaluation criteria of the construction variants of the Building Information Modeling (BIM). Based on the different construction variants of the multistorey building information model, the most important criteria have been identified for the evaluation of BIM technologies in the construction project. A survey questionnaire was created and after interviewing 22 respondents the evaluations of BIM experts were collected. The obtained research data were analyzed with the help of the analytical pairwise comparison method in the hierarchy process. The significance of the criteria and the benefits of the application of BIM technologies were determined with the help of using iterations by the expert pairwise comparison method.
